Parents and teachers should care about Number and Operations in Base Ten for Grade 2 because it forms a crucial foundation for a child’s mathematical understanding and future success. At this age, students begin to deepen their understanding of place value, extending their knowledge from simple counting to recognizing that numbers are composed of tens and ones. Mastery of this concept helps children grasp more complex mathematical operations such as addition and subtraction, and sets the stage for multiplication and division in later grades.

Additionally, understanding base ten promotes critical thinking and problem-solving skills. It encourages students to reason about numbers, enabling them to make connections between mathematical concepts and real-world applications. This knowledge is essential for tackling everyday tasks such as budgeting or measuring.

Moreover, when parents and teachers engage and support children in learning number operations, they foster a positive attitude towards mathematics, helping to build confidence. Engaging students in fun and educational activities centered around base ten can stimulate their interest and enhance retention of these essential skills. As children learn to manipulate numbers effectively, they become more autonomous in their mathematical journey, laying the groundwork for academic and life success.
